5420 Gall Blvd, Zephyrhills, FL 33542F & B Trading LLC in Zephyrhills had one preoperational inspection on record on April 3, 2025, which identified 10 violations. The inspector found that the person in charge could not correctly answer questions regarding foodborne illness prevention and could not provide verifiable documentation that employees had been informed of health reporting requirements. A handwashing sink in the food service area lacked hand soap, which was corrected on site by the person in charge. The facility received guidance on written procedures for vomiting and diarrheal events, employee health guidelines, and handwashing protocols. The inspection was completed as a preoperational review prior to the establishment opening for operations.
